Job description

ZenaTech (Nasdaq: ZENA | FSE: 49Q) is a technology company specializing in AI drones, Drone-as-a-Service (DaaS), enterprise SaaS, and quantum computing solutions for mission-critical business applications. Since 2017, the company has leveraged its software development expertise and expanded its drone design and manufacturing capabilities through ZenaDrone to innovate and enhance customer inspection, monitoring, safety, security, compliance, and surveying processes. ZenaTech serves over 100 enterprise software customers in law enforcement, government, and industrial sectors, with drones used in agriculture, defense, and logistics industries. The company has offices in North America, Europe, and the UAE.

Position Summary

We are seeking a highly skilled Injection Mold Design Engineer to join our product development team. This role will work closely with Industrial Designers, Mechanical Engineers, Product Development Teams, and Tool & Die Makers to develop injection-molded components for advanced drone and robotic systems. The successful candidate will be responsible for designing robust, production-ready molds that meet the demanding performance, weight, durability, and aesthetic requirements of aerospace and robotic applications.

This role would be located at 69 Yonge Street, Toronto Ontario M5E 1K3

Key Responsibilities
  • Design and develop injection molds for plastic components used in drones, robotics, charging stations, sensors, enclosures, and related products.
  • Collaborate with Industrial Designers to ensure product aesthetics are maintained while optimizing designs for manufacturability and tooling efficiency.
  • Work directly with Tool & Die Makers throughout mold fabrication, assembly, validation, and troubleshooting.
  • Conduct Design for Manufacturing (DFM) reviews and provide recommendations for part optimization, cost reduction, and production scalability.
  • Design mold features including cooling systems, runners, gates, ejector systems, slides, lifters, inserts, and hot runner systems.
  • Perform mold flow analysis to optimize part quality, reduce defects, and minimize cycle times.
  • Support prototype development, pilot production, and mass manufacturing activities.
  • Troubleshoot molding and tooling issues related to warpage, sink marks, weld lines, flash, dimensional variation, and cosmetic defects.
  • Create and maintain detailed 3D CAD models, engineering drawings, and mold documentation.
  • Collaborate with suppliers and contract manufacturers to ensure tooling meets quality, performance, and production requirements.
  • Participate in design reviews and contribute to continuous improvement initiatives for product and tooling development.
Required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ree or diploma in Mechanical Engineering, Manufacturing Engineering, Tool Design, or a related field.
  • Minimum 5 years of experience in injection mold design and plastic part development.
  • Proficiency in SolidWorks, ProEngineer, Creo, or equivalent CAD software.
  • Strong understanding of injection molding processes, mold construction, plastic material properties, and tooling best practices.
  • Experience working closely with Tool & Die Makers and mold manufacturers.
  • Knowledge of mold flow simulation software such as Autodesk Moldflow or equivalent.
  • Strong understanding of GD&T, tolerance stack-up analysis, and engineering documentation.
  • Experience designing molds for high-precision plastic components.
Preferred Qualifications
  • Automotive
  • Drones and UAV systems
  • Robotics and automation equipment
  • Experience with lightweight engineering materials including glass-filled nylons, PC-ABS, PBT, ABS, and high-performance engineering plastics.
  • Knowledge of overmolding, insert molding, multi-shot molding, and thin-wall injection molding.
  • Familiarity with environmental and durability requirements including vibration, impact resistance, UV exposure, and temperature cycling.
Ideal Candidate

The ideal candidate is a hands-on engineer who can bridge the gap between industrial design, product engineering, and tooling manufacturing. They possess deep expertise in injection molding and can develop tooling solutions that enable lightweight, durable, and visually refined components for next-generation drone and robotic products while working closely with Tool & Die Makers to ensure successful manufacturing outcomes.
